Winner of the Miss Darlington High School pageant is senior Christina Epps
The Miss DHS Pageant recently took the audience to Hawaii, and senior Christina Epps wowed the judges and walked away with the title. Epps, who is the schools SGA President and plays number one singles on the Darlington High School girls varsity tennis team, beat out eight other young women to win the crown. FDTC Educational Foundation joins the global #GivingTuesday movement
The Florence-Darlington Technical College (FDTC) Educational Foundation is joining #GivingTuesday, a global day of giving that occurs the first Tuesday after Thanksgiving on November 29, 2016. The FDTC Educational Foundation hopes to raise $10,000 toward student scholarships and state-of-the-art learning equipment. FDTC’s theme for the fundraising effort is “We are because you give”. Himstedt – McCarty Engagement
Rev. and Mrs. Fred Himstedt, III of Cleveland, Georgia, formerly of Darlington, South Carolina, wish to announce the engagement of their daughter, Jennifer Lynne Himstedt to Clinton James McCarty, son of Mr. and Mrs. Charles Douthit of Waco, Texas. The wedding is planned for December 22, 2016 at Memory Lane Event Center in Dripping Springs, Texas.
Festival of Lessons and Carols
Plan to join members of St. Matthew’s along with others from the Darlington community on Wednesday, December 14 at 7:00 p.m. as we present our annual Festival of Lessons and Carols. The Festival is a worship service of hymns, carols, choral works, and organ selections that celebrates the birth of Jesus.
